随着人工智能的应用范围越来越多广泛,本文从人工智能的原理及应用入手,对人工智能技术在数控加工中的应用进行了研究。根据人机一体化的基本思想,着重阐述了数控加工过程中人工智能的实现途径,同时列举了在数控加工过程中应用神经网络进行监控和误差补偿的原理和实现过程。实践证明,将人工智能引入到数控加工中来,不但可以提高加工精度,还可以提高数控加工技术的实用化程度及工程化水平。
With the increasing application scope of artificial intelligence,this paper starts with the principle and application of artificial intelligence,and studies the application of artificial intelligence technology in numerical control machining.According to the basic idea of human-machine integration,the realization of artificial intelligence in NC machining process is emphasized.The principle and implementation process of using neural network for monitoring and error compensation in NC machining process are also listed.Practice has proved that the introduction of artificial intelligence into CNC machining can not only improve the machining accuracy,but also improve the practicality and engineering level of CNC machining technology.
